Where should a vessel being towed alongside be positioned for increased maneuverability?
Official USCG Answer & Rule Citation
Correct Answer: Option D — Stern of the towed vessel forward of the stern of the towing vessel
Having the stern of the towed vessel positioned forward of the towing vessel's stern ensures the tug's propulsion and steering mechanisms remain fully effective and unobstructed for maximum vessel control.
